Are people in Oxon Hill older or younger than people in Newtown?
- The Median Age in Oxon Hill is 1.7 years younger than in Newtown.

Are housing costs cheaper in Oxon Hill or Newtown?
- Oxon Hill housing costs are 39.0% less expensive than Newtown hous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Oxon Hill or Newtown?
- The average commute for residents of Oxon Hill is 1.0 minutes longer than it is for residents of Newtown.

Things to do in Oxon Hill?
Oxon Hill, MD is a small town located in Prince George's County, Maryland. It is situated along the Potomac River and has a population of around 8,000 people. The town is known for its historic sites such as the Oxon Hill Manor and Fort Washington Park. It also offers a variety of recreational activities including golfing, hiking, biking, and fishing.
